Senior Nurse Practitioner Salary in Allentown, PA: $167,506 (2026)

Quick Answer:The top tier of nurse practitioners working in Allentown, PA — those at or above the 90th percentile — pull in $167,506/year or more for 2026, based on BLS OEWS 2025 estimates for SOC 29-1171. Strip back Allentown's price premium (BEA RPP 100.0, 0% above national) and that top-decile pay carries the same buying power as $167,560 in average-cost America. The 21% spread above city median typically rewards 7+ years of practice or specialty credentials.

Experienced nurse practitioners at the top of the pay scale in Allentown earn between $143,299 and $167,506 per year (2026 est.). This $53,028 range from 10th to 90th percentile reflects significant earnings potential growth over a career. The Allentown median of $138,509 sits 1.2% above the US median.

Source: BLS OEWS projected to 2026. Percentiles reflect the distribution of nurse practitioner pay in the Allentown metro area.

Top-earning nurse practitioners (90th percentile) in Allentown saw their compensation grow -2.1% from $165,400 in 2019 to $161,920 in 2025, based on 7 years of BLS OEWS data for this metropolitan area. At a 3.45% annual growth rate, senior-level pay is projected to reach $173,285 by 2027, reflecting continued demand for clinical expertise and expanded-function credentials.

Note: Historical values (20192025) are actual BLS OEWS figures for the Allentown metropolitan area, sourced from annual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ics surveys. 20262026 figures are current estimates, and 2027 values are projections, calculated using a 3.45% CAGR derived from 7-year BLS historical data. Actual salaries may vary based on employer, experience, certifications, and local market conditions.

Maximizing Your Nurse Practitioner Earnings in Allentown

At the senior level, various specializations influence compensation for nurse practitioners in Allentown. For instance, positions such as acute care nurse practitioners (AGACNP) and psychiatric mental health nurse practitioners (PMHNP) tend to attract higher salaries due to the pressing demand and complexity associated with these areas. Compensation can also vary significantly by employer type—hospital outpatient clinics, urgent care facilities, and telehealth platforms often offer different pay structures compared to independent primary care practices. Senior roles, such as lead nurse practitioner or medical director of a telehealth platform, not only provide more significant financial benefits but also present opportunities for professional advancement. Additionally, obtaining advanced credentials such as AANP or ANCC certifications can further enhance earning potential in the competitive landscape of health care in Pennsylvania, especially for NPs aiming to take full advantage of their state's full-practice authority laws, which allow for a more comprehensive scope of practice.
